About the units

Microcurie: One millionth of a curie.

Becquerel: SI unit of radioactive activity: one nuclear transition per second.

How this activity conversion works

1 µCi = 37000 Bq. Both units describe radioactive activity, so they can be converted with a direct factor.

The SI unit becquerel (Bq) represents one nuclear transition per second. The curie relationship used here is 1 Ci = 3.7 × 10¹⁰ Bq, with metric prefixes applied consistently to the supported curie and becquerel units.

Activity is not dose. Bq cannot be converted directly to sieverts (Sv) without radionuclide, radiation, geometry, exposure pathway and other dose-model information. See Bq to Sv explained.

Capitalization matters: MBq means megabecquerel (10⁶ Bq), while mBq means millibecquerel (10⁻³ Bq). The command parser keeps those symbols distinct.

What does Bq measure?

The becquerel measures radioactive activity. One Bq corresponds to one nuclear transition per second.

Can Bq be converted directly to Sv?

No. Bq measures activity, while Sv measures dose equivalent or effective dose. Converting between them requires additional physical and exposure information, not a universal unit factor.
